Guests run for cover after shooting at Old Town Kissimmee, deputies say

Video posted online shows chaos

OSCEOLA COUNTY, Fla. – Guests ran for cover Tuesday night after someone fired shots at Old Town Kissimmee, deputies said.

According to the Osceola County Sheriff's Office, shots were fired into the air, but no one was hurt.

Alexandra Agosto told News 6 that she was trick-or-treating and the plaza was filled with families and children when she heard the shots.

She said a fight broke out between what appeared to be a father and son and some teens.

"I guess he had a son that they were bullying, trying to jump or something like that," Agosto said.

That's when three shots were fired, she said.

"Everybody started screaming, running.  Everybody started evacuating to warehouses, stores and shops," she said.

Osceola County deputies said shell casings were found, but the shooter has not been identified.

An investigation is ongoing.
